Web30 de nov. de 2024 · According to Investopedia, J.P. Morgan's net worth has been estimated to have been about $80 million. In 2024 dollars, that's equivalent to about $2.3 billion, though some speculate that his fortune at the peak of his career might have been worth as much as $60 billion in 2024 dollars. WebMorgan was now the wealthiest American banker in London and moved into a Knightsbridge mansion facing the south side of Hyde Park. He also purchased Dover House in Roehampton. Web9 de nov. de 2009 · The Connecticut native followed his wealthy father into the banking business in the late 1850s, and in 1871 formed a partnership with Philadelphia banker Anthony Drexel.
